Celebes Coconut Corporation  was founded  in 1981. It started in the
manufacture of  wood  products from timber sourced  from its own forest
concession  in  Butuan City, Philippines.  The  island's abundant natural
wealth  provides the  company's  Management  to continually  expand its
entrepreneurial  endeavors.  From a modest start,  it  is  now one of the
country’s largest export-oriented enterprise  exporting its products to  49
countries worldwide and still growing.  The company  manufactures from
its different factories the following  
Organic Certified  and Non-Organic
products:

Desiccated Coconut and Coconut Flour  - is produced from matured
coconuts and  the coconut meat  is  granulated into the various  desired
cuts and  is available as  Macaroon,  Medium,  Flakes, Shreds, Chips, or
as Coconut Flour. It is also available either  as  Sweetened,  Toasted, or
Toasted Sweetened.

Banana Chips  - are made from the Cardava variety.  The bananas are
picked in  their mature green stage, peeled, washed, sliced  and fried  in
fresh vegetable oil. .

Coconut Oil  - our company's Oil Mill and Refinery produces the Crude,
Refined, and  Virgin Coconut Oil.   It  first started  producing an average
of 3,000 metric tons per month and has since then expanded.  

Coconut Milk and Coconut Cream  -  is a  sweet, milky white cooking
base derived from the meat of a mature coconut. The color & rich taste
of the coconut milk can be attributed to the high oil content and sugars.

Coconut Water  and  Coconut Juice  -  is the  liquid  found inside the
fresh coconut.  It is processed using the  latest  technology  to  preserve
the  refreshing  quality and flavor of  natural  coconut  water.  It makes a
thirst-quenching drink and can be used as juice base for beverage

Coconut Fiber and Coconut Peat  -  are made of  bristle fiber (10%),
mattress fiber (20%) and coir dust (70%).  Abundance of  fiber makes it
a good, stable supply for industries that make brushes, rugs,  doormats,
carpets, bags, ropes, yarn fishing nets, and mattresses, etc.

Coconut Shell Charcoal  and  Charcoal Briquettes - is produced by
burning  of  the  coconut  shell with  controlled supply of air sufficient for
carbonization. The charcoal briquette  is  made  from  granular  coconut
shell charcoal that is crushed and  molded using binder.  

Canned Tuna   -  the  company  started  with  tuna-fishing  and sells  its
produce  to the local  tuna canneries.  Seeing the export potential of the
canned tuna, the company put up its plant in General Santos City where
it processes an average of 100 metric tons a day.

Dehydrated Tropical Fruits - the company started producing the dried
fruits  after  most of its  buyers asked  the company to produce the dried
fruits to  give an  assortment to their product range. Today, it processes
tropical fruits like mango, banana, papaya, pineapple, and other fruits.

Wood Products - the company manufactures wood products for export.
It started with the  export of  lumber where it  gets its  timber from its own
forest  concession.  Then it went  into  the production of the  disposable
wooden  chopsticks,  ice-cream  sticks and spoons,  tongue depressors,
biopsy scrapers, coffee stirrers, paint paddles, and paint brush handles.
